Hors d’oeuvres Party Tips and a Pistachio Lemon Truffle Recipe

It’s not necessary to have a full meal for  holiday party or get-together; you can serve a number of small bites, dips and spreads that your guests will still enjoy. And most hors d’oeurvres can be made ahead in advance, enabling you to spend more quality time with your guests. You also don’t have to spend a lot of money to make them!

Here’s a few serving tips from food stylist Janice Stahl:

  • Keep the hors d’oeuvres simple: They should be not only bite-size, but easy to pick up-and make.
  • Think outside the box-Use classic recipes, but change the presentation; for example, circular tea sandwiches, star-shaped fruit or square pizza bites that are sure to be tasty and fun to look at.
  • Presentation is everything-To add special interest, serve from vases, champagne glasses or appetizer cups for bite-sized snacks and dip.

From Chef Michelle of the ALDI Test Kitchen, here’s a recipe for:

Pistachio Lemon Truffles

Ingredients

  • 1 and one-fourth cups pistachios, shelled
  • 8 ounces cream cheese
  • 4 ounces plain goat cheese
  • Three-fourths cup dried mixed berries, chopped
  • One-half teaspoon iodized salt
  • 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ice
  • 4 teaspoons finely chopped lemon zest
  • Pinch of ground black pepper

Roughly chop the pistachios; place them in a bowl. With electric mixer, cream together the remaining ingredients. Refrigerate for 1 hour. Scoop tablespoon-size balls of the cheese mixture and roll them in the pistachios to coat. To serve, sprinkle a platter with the remaining pistachios and place the truffles on top. Serve with crackers.

Prep time: 30 minutes, plus 1 hour to chill

Cook time: 30 minutes, also 1 hour to chill

Makes servings of: 24 truffles
